While Eastbrook Station is modest in size, it offers functional amenities essential for a smooth travel experience. There isn't a traditional ticket office, but fear not! Convenient ticket machines are located on-site, particularly on the Barry-bound platform, accepting major debit and credit cards, though they do not accept cash. Accustomed to the digital age, the station supports smartcard validators, so you can breeze through with your pre-purchased tickets.
For those with accessibility needs, Eastbrook offers partial step-free access. Platforms can be navigated via ramps: Platform 1 (to Cardiff) is reached via Cardiff Road, and Platform 2 (to Barry) via Chamberlain Row. However, a footbridge with steps connects both platforms, so plan accordingly. On the security front, CCTV ensures a watchful gaze over the station's activities. Unfortunately, some comforts such as wa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shments are not available on-site.

Malton Station is well-equipped to meet the diverse needs of its passengers. When it comes to purchasing tickets, the station offers great flexibility.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:00 to 17:30 on Sundays. Convenient ticket machines are also available for online collections, and they are accessible for all passengers. Don't worry about navigating your way around; there is step-free access throughout the station.
For those waiting to board, the booking hall provides a pleasant space with seating and a mobile phone charging desk. If you require assistance, the station is staffed with helpful personnel who can guide you and facilitate boarding with ramps available for all trains. Around-the-clock CCTV systems help maintain a secure environment at the station.
Need to travel beyond the station? Malton offers a variety of transport links. There's a taxi rank conveniently located at the station entrance for immediate road travel. Local bus services can help you continue your journey with ease, and for times when rail services are unavailable, a replacement service is available right outside the station entrance.
